In Texas, a default judgment occurs when a party fails to respond to a lawsuit. The court can issue a default judgment in favor of the plaintiff if the defendant does not appear in court or file an answer within the designated time. A motion for default judgment is a legal request asking the court to rule in favor of a party because the opposing party failed to respond or defend against the claims. This motion typically occurs after a plaintiff has issued a complaint and the defendant has not answered within the designated time frame. A successful motion results in a judgment without a trial. In 1994, the city was recognized as an All-America City. By 2000, the population grew to 222,030, making it one of the largest suburbs of Dallas. Plano is surrounded by other municipalities and therefore cannot expand in area, and there is little undeveloped land remaining within the city limits.
Quality medical care facilities, superior educational opportunities, and excellent recreational and cultural amenities contribute to the quality of life for Plano's citizens.
